diff --git a/admin-dashboard.html b/admin-dashboard.html index 3fa3c06..ea7fd41 100644 --- a/admin-dashboard.html +++ b/admin-dashboard.html @@ -726,14 +726,19 @@ submitButton.innerHTML = ' Ukládám...'; } - // Add style properties to form data - formData.append('style[backgroundColor]', document.getElementById('bannerBgColor').value); - formData.append('style[color]', document.getElementById('bannerTextColor').value); - formData.append('style[textAlign]', document.getElementById('bannerTextAlign').value); - formData.append('style[fontSize]', document.getElementById('bannerFontSize').value); - formData.append('style[padding]', document.getElementById('bannerPadding').value); - formData.append('style[margin]', document.getElementById('bannerMargin').value); - formData.append('style[borderRadius]', document.getElementById('bannerBorderRadius').value); + // Add text and link to form data + formData.append('text', document.getElementById('bannerText').value); + formData.append('link', document.getElementById('bannerLink').value); + + // Add style properties to form data with the correct format + formData.append('style.backgroundColor', document.getElementById('bannerBgColor').value); + formData.append('style.textColor', document.getElementById('bannerTextColor').value); + formData.append('style.textAlign', document.getElementById('bannerTextAlign').value); + formData.append('style.fontSize', document.getElementById('bannerFontSize').value); + formData.append('style.padding', document.getElementById('bannerPadding').value); + formData.append('style.margin', document.getElementById('bannerMargin').value); + formData.append('style.borderRadius', document.getElementById('bannerBorderRadius').value); + formData.append('style.isVisible', document.getElementById('bannerVisible').checked); // Log form data for debugging console.log('Odesílám data:');